Why Renewable Energy Systems Struggle with Consistency
Solar energy powers over 4.9% of global electricity demand, but here's the kicker – what happens when the sun isn't shining? Grid operators worldwide face daily challenges balancing solar supply with consumer demand patterns. Let's unpack this through three critical dimensions:
- Daily generation gaps (typically 6-8 hours without sunlight)
- Seasonal variability (30-60% output reduction in winter months)
- Grid infrastructure limitations (aging systems designed for fossil fuels)

Technical Specifications Demystified
When evaluating battery storage systems (BESS), three specs matter most:
- Depth of Discharge (DoD) – aim for 90%+
- Round-Trip Efficiency – 95% is now achievable
- Cycle Life – 6,000+ cycles for LFP batteries
Recent field data from California's SGIP program shows modern systems achieving 98% availability rates – a huge leap from 2020's 89% average. This reliability boost comes from improved thermal management and modular architectures.
The Maintenance Reality Check
Contrary to popular belief, solar-storage systems aren't maintenance-free. Typical requirements include:
- Quarterly performance audits
- Biennial electrolyte checks (for flow batteries)
- Annual firmware updates
But here's some good news – predictive maintenance algorithms can now anticipate 78% of component failures before they occur. This proactive approach slashes downtime by up to 60% compared to traditional scheduled maintenance.
Environmental Impact Considerations
While solar panels have a 92% recycling rate in Europe, battery recycling still lags at 53% globally. New hydrometallurgical processes promise to recover 95% of lithium and cobalt – a game-changer for circular energy economies. The challenge? Scaling these technologies while maintaining cost parity with virgin materials.
